Will an ethernet printer set up work using a mobile hotspot?

Trying to figure out a set up for a food truck.  I want to set up a square POS system using the stand, thermal printer, cash register, and tablets in the kitchen that shows the orders.  I used to have this exact set up in a small fast casual restaurant and it worked great.  Will the printer will function with out a landline style router?

Without a router, the ethernet printer will be useless as it will not receive information. You can buy the same kind of printer but it has a USB interface and plugs into the square stand.  I believe this is the one but double check it before you buy it.  https://www.amazon.com/Star-TSP100-TSP143U-Receipt-Printer/dp/B000FCP92C/ref=sr_1_1?ie=UTF8&qid=1491...
